Here's a glimpse into the typical content you'd find within the 1207a Datasheet:
  1. Electrical Characteristics: This section outlines vital electrical properties such as voltage ranges, current consumption, resistance values, and signal levels.
  2. Timing Diagrams: For digital components, timing diagrams illustrate the precise sequence and duration of signals, essential for correct operation.
  3. Pin Configurations: A clear diagram showing each pin of the component and its designated function is usually provided.
  4. Operating Conditions: This covers the acceptable temperature, humidity, and power supply conditions under which the component can operate reliably.
  5. Application Notes: Often, manufacturers include suggestions and examples of how to best use the component in practical applications.
